Bolt Browser Officially Out

http://www.blackberryos.com/forums/b...ially-out.html



For a while now Bolt has been in testing. Today Bitsream has announced that the browser is out of testing and is official with the release of version 1.5. Many of you have taken quite a liking to the new browser.

Bolt is a free browser alternative much like Opera Mini but built on Bitstream's ThunderHawk browsing technology. It features fast page loading along with full desktop PC style Facebook and social media functionality. It also boasts secure shopping, RSS feed reader, and ability to view videos from sites like YouTube. Bitstream surely knows a browser needs to have features.

Soon you will be able to download the Bolt browser from their homepage.
